Transaction 7e5c24bc3150b95191654010e3464c5bbe9f3f41222b2025a77b90eeb8ff7a8d

7 Input
2 Outputs
  • 7e5c24bc3150b95191654010e3464c5bbe9f3f41222b2025a77b90eeb8ff7a8d:0
  • value  70267
    address  13SFMpmcWcdz7sbjcVQLNdfyTKEwpzS6Rk
  • 7e5c24bc3150b95191654010e3464c5bbe9f3f41222b2025a77b90eeb8ff7a8d:1
  • value  9200000
    address  3QQdqdW4G8x5jAPaSqjkk2s1UaSXHQ78c4